In recent years, as the rapid development of the internet of things and vehicle,and the rising number of the Chinese car, the intelligent transportation system isrequired more new applications. As one part of intelligent transportation systems,the license plate recognition system, which are consisted of the signal processing,computer vision, pattern recognition and other technologies, has to face some newchallenges, The LPRS can also be used in the areas of the mobile robot thatsupervises the parking lot, and the traffic management department that can registerthe illegal license plate automatically, except of those traditional areas, such as thesupervision of the highway speeding violation, parking management and vehicleelectronic charge system, etc.This article puts forward one kind of LPRS which is based on the Androidplatform on the smart handheld device. Firstly, according to the vehicle images thatare taken by the unfixed camera, this article adopts the algorithm to get thegrayscale which is3levels, then uses the prior knowledge of vehicle license plate tofind the position of the plate, which is programmed with Visual C++. Secondly, thetile angle can be computed through using the Hough transformation and the vehicleimage can be corrected through using the bilinear interpolation. Then thebinarization image can be obtained through the Otsu algorithms and the licenseplate characters can be obtained based on the segmentation method of the verticalprojection. Thirdly, the Chinese character、numeric character and English characterfeature vectors can be obtained through different feature extraction algorithms. Atlast the license plate numbers can be recognized by the classifiers which are trainedthrough the support vector machine algorithms.Finally, after the survey of the Android platform, through Android NDKtechnology, the license plate recognition algorithms, which are programmed with Clanguage can be transplanted and compiled to android platform with the type ofdynamic link library. The Android-based license plate recognition system softwarecan be achieved by using the android java application interface and the license platerecognition library.
